The normal PSU cable is a kettle lead.
Further to earlier answers, no it is most certainly not. The sort of cable used by PC power supplies (and much else besides) is strictly speaking an IEC C13 connector, which is emphatically not the same thing. Usually C13 is fused at 5A, which is very considerably more than any sane PC should pull in the UK. Let's get this right:

IEC C13:



IEC C15, a "kettle lead":



Note C15 has a cutout in it to stop stupid people using a C13 to run a kettle.

Please stop referring to C13 as a "kettle lead" as it isn't one, no matter how much ebuyer used to like mis-selling them as such. A PC's power cable will not fit a kettle and even if it did, you'd blow the fuse more or less immediately on a 3KW kettle. If you put a "kettle lead" style 13A fuse in your PC's mains cable, or actually use a "kettle lead" to power the PC, it will be mis-fused and therefore pose a small additional risk of fire.

Not quite.
The difference between the C13 and C15 connectors is the specified working temperature limit. The former is rated for use up to 70'C and the latter up to 120'C or 155'C (C15A).

The cable, mains plug and fuse (where applicable) play a bigger part in determining the current limit rather than the IEC connector.
If the IEC C13 connector imposes a 5A limit, then Americans would be having a problem (their mains run at half the voltage, ie. twice the current for a given load).

Yes, they do (connector rating).
IEC only does the specification; in this instance, the C13 is specified for 10A. ie. it has to be capable of passing at least 10A continuous.
The important part is actually the UL/ CSA certification. That is the certified safe operating limit.
The Schurter IECs I use are IEC specified 10A but UL/ CSA certified to go up to 15A.
The cabling I'm particularly fond of using is the Prysmian Flextreme 3 core 2.5 rated for 29A. It's a pain in the butt to get it to fit into most UK mains plugs and IEC connectors though.
